What Do You Mean By Residential Waterproofing?

Residential waterproofing in Sydney is a process that involves making your home resistant to water damage. This can be done using a number of methods, but one of the most common ones is by installing a membrane that is impermeable to water and does not allow it to pass through the walls.
 
The membrane is installed on top of your walls before any other construction work begins. The membrane will then prevent water from entering your house in case there are any leaks or cracks in your roof or foundation. When installed correctly, this will ensure that only minimal amounts of water enter your home and do not cause any damage.

Residential waterproofing is a method used to keep water out of your basement, crawl space or foundation. This method protects the structure of your home by preventing moisture from entering through cracks in the foundation or floors. Waterproofing also makes it possible for you to use your basement as a living space without fear of flooding.
 
The most common types of residential waterproofing include:
 
Roofs - Roofs that have a layer of asphalt shingles or composition roofing on top of them can be waterproofed by applying a liquid coating to the underside of the roof deck. This liquid coating creates a barrier between the roof and any moisture that may seep in through small cracks or openings in your roof.
 
Walls - Walls that have a layer of stucco binder on top of them can be waterproofed by trowelling on another layer of stucco binder over any cracks or openings in the wall surface. This will seal off any areas that may allow water to seep into your home's interior walls.
